Mathematica 8

Compania Wolfram a lansat pe data de 15 noiembrie 2010 următoarea versiune a sistemului Wolfram Mathematica. Stephen Wolfram, creatorul sistemului, al motorului de căutare  Wolfram|Alpha şi al companiei Wolfram Research, descrie în blogul său noua versiune.

Odată cu lansarea Mathematica 8, cea mai dramatică schimbare care a avut loc este faptul că utilizatorul nu mai trebuie să comunice cu Mathematica în limbajul Mathematica: poate fi folosit limba engleză uzuală.

Wolfram|Alpha a realizat în pionierat conceptul de calcule în formă lingvistică liberă. Şi cu lansarea Mathematica 8, metodele puternice dezvoltat în cadrul Wolfram|Alpha devin accesibile şi în mediul Mathematica .

Tot ce trebuie de făcut este să se introducă semnul = la începutul liniei. Ceea ce urmează este interpretat ca intrare/input lingvistic în formă liberă (free-form linguistic input).

Nu mai trebuie să se utilizeze sintaxa exactă din limbajul Mathematica la intrare. Lucrurile pot fi introduse în modul în care utilizatorul judecă despre ele, adică în limbajul englez uzual. În continuare Mathematica apelează Wolfram|Alpha pentru a interpreta intrarea şi o transformă în cod exact în limbajul Mathematica.

În forma lor nativă, Wolfram|Alpha şi Mathematica operează în moduri foarte diferite. Wolfram|Alpha acceptă intrarea în formă lingvistică liberă şi oferă posibilitatea de a efectua interogări/căutări solitare rapide. Mathematica cere să se folosească limbajul formal exact, dar permite să se construiască programe şi calcule de complexitate arbitrară.

Lucrul fascinant care s-a produs cu  Mathematica 8 constă în aceea că aceste două abordări diferite au fost unite pentru a produce ceea ce e mai bun în ambele abordări: libertatea şi amploarea expresiilor din Wolfram|Alpha, precum şi exactitatea şi stricteţea structurală din Mathematica.

Pentru începători, forma lingvistică liberă are un efect clar şi dramatic. E suficient să se înceapă a se culege textul în modul în care se înţeleg lucrurile şi  Mathematica este în stare să înţeleagă imediat ce se introduce.

Vizualizând ce face sistemul Mathematica, foarte rapid se uită de limbajul nativ Mathematica. Uneori se va folosi limbajul obişnuit, uneori limbajul Mathematica.

Chiar şi creatorul sistemului Mathematica, fiind poate cel mai bun expert al limbajului Mathematica, a fost surprins să constate că în toate tipurile de cazuri întâlnite, a ales forma lingvistică liberă de input. Uneori, din cauză că nu se mai ţine minte cum lucrează anumite funcţii particulare în domenii folosite rar. Uneori pentru că se folosesc nişte denumiri tradiţionale pentru anumite obiecte, cum sunt, spre exemplu, oraşele sau substanţele chimice.

Iar uneori pentru că e mult mai uşor să se introducă forma lingvistică liberă, pentru care Wolfram|Alpha găseşte o alegere rezonabilă pentru completare/umplere cu detalii.

Anunțuri

3 comentarii la “Mathematica 8

  1. Pingback: Mathematica 8 - Ziarul toateBlogurile.ro

Lasă un răspuns

Completează mai jos detaliile tale sau dă clic pe un icon pentru a te autentifica:

Logo WordPress.com

Comentezi folosind contul tău WordPress.com. Dezautentificare / Schimbă )

Poză Twitter

Comentezi folosind contul tău Twitter. Dezautentificare / Schimbă )

Fotografie Facebook

Comentezi folosind contul tău Facebook. Dezautentificare / Schimbă )

Fotografie Google+

Comentezi folosind contul tău Google+. Dezautentificare / Schimbă )

Conectare la %s